THE SEARCH

One day Hoja Naziruddin was found searching for something in every nook and corner of the village market. He had been there from the morning hours. Now it was nearing dusk. Still he continued the search.

Hoja was always known for his eccentricities. So others did not bother about him initially. Then a few among them thought if he was so frantically searching for something from morning till evening, it should be something really valuable. They too would join the search and help him find the thing and perhaps would be rewarded for their efforts. So some of them approached him and asked him what he was searching.

He said it was a key he was looking for. He told them the size and shape of the key. Soon they also joined him. The group went around the market, looking everywhere and leaving nothing to chance. Even after a lot of effort, the key could not be traced. Somebody asked Hoja if he was certain that he lost the key at the market. He replied that he was not that certain about it, the key could have been lost at his house too.

Hearing Hoja`s reply , the searchers got really frustrated. One of them asked him, why he was looking for a key in the marketplace, if he had lost it, at his own house. Hoja was nonchalant. He retorted that God is present in ourselves. But most people look for God in places of worship, be it a church or mosque. If so , he could as well look for the key he has lost in his house, at the market place too.
